Cheap Mekong Delta mangoes flood HCMC

🚜 Mekong Delta mangoes are flooding Ho Chi Minh City with prices at half of last year thanks to a plentiful harvest.
🧮 Southern Vietnamese province of Dong Thap is set to produce 180,000 tons of mangos this year and 72% are set to be consumed in HCMC, said Nguyen Van Luan, deputy director of Dong Thap Department of Industry and Trade.
🛒#Fruit vendors in HCMC have seen a 60% surge in mango supply from Dong Thap Province. Due to the spike insangos now sell for VND35,000-60,000 ($1.49-2.56) each.
📉 The rise in supply has brought the price down to around VND25,000-30,000 wholesale. Major retail chains, such as GO! And Tops Market are also selling mangoes at a discount of 20-35%.
🏪 Nguyen Thi Bich Van, CEO of Central Retail in Vietnam, said that her supermarkets had around 200 tons of the fruit available, the highest ever.
🧺 A bountiful harvest is the reason for the surge in supply of Mekong Delta mangos, said a representative of the operator of Thu Duc Market, a popular wholesaler of fruit and vegetables.
